欢迎光临德清管姬网络有限公司司官网!
全国咨询热线:13125430783
当前位置: 首页 > 新闻动态

XInclude如何实现XML模块化?

时间:2025-11-30 05:08:00

XInclude如何实现XML模块化?
n_points 参数的选择需要根据具体问题进行调整。
词法块与作用域层级 Go中的作用域基于块(block)结构。
直接在requirements.txt中添加--extra-index-url <link_to_repo_B>虽然能让pip从仓库B查找包,但其作用是全局性的。
比如Console.WriteLine()可以变成WriteLine()。
多练习几种组合,理解起来就不难了。
• 如果对象已被释放,lock() 返回一个空的 shared_ptr(即 nullptr)。
Parse()执行后,指针指向的原始值会更新,但map中存储的副本不会随之改变。
解决方案:使用 .tuples() 方法 SQLAlchemy 提供了 .tuples() 方法,可以将查询结果直接转换为元组形式,从而避免了 Row 对象的封装。
INSERT语句的基本语法:INSERT INTO table_name (column1, column2, column3, ...) VALUES (value1, value2, value3, ...);示例:向Grade表添加一条新记录 假设我们有一个Grade表,结构如下: ID Student_ID First_Name Last_Name Grade 1 1 John Smith 60 2 2 Garry Poul 70 3 1 John Smith 80 如果我们要为新的学生(例如Student_ID = 4)添加一条成绩记录,正确的做法是:INSERT INTO Grade (Student_ID, First_Name, Last_Name, Grade) VALUES (4, 'Jane', 'Doe', 90);这条语句将在Grade表中新增一行数据,而不是修改任何现有记录。
控制缓冲区大小以平衡内存与性能 默认缓冲区为4KB,但在大数据写入场景中可适当增大。
搜索 "Go LDAP library" 或 "Golang LDAP" 可以快速找到相关的开源项目。
常见陷阱与问题分析 考虑一个典型的文本文件,例如passwd.txt,其格式为userName:realName:password,每行代表一个用户记录。
尤其在大型项目或库开发中,必不可少。
它必须出现在 case 分支的末尾,并且只能作用于紧随其后的那个 case(或 default)。
想象一下,你正在处理一份用户提交的邮件列表,如果其中有重复的地址,你发出的每一封邮件都可能被发送多次,这不仅浪费资源,还可能让用户感到困扰。
1. 使用 make 函数 这是最常见的方式,尤其当你需要创建一个空 map 并后续添加元素时: var m = make(map[string]int) m["one"] = 1 m["two"] = 2 立即学习“go语言免费学习笔记(深入)”; 2. 使用字面量初始化 适合在声明时就赋予初始值的情况: var m = map[string]int{   "one": 1,   "two": 2, } 也可以省略 var 和类型,用 := 简写: m := map[string]string{   "name": "Alice",   "city": "Beijing", } 3. 零值与 nil map 声明但未初始化的 map 为 nil: var m map[string]int // m 是 nil nil map 不能直接赋值,否则会 panic。
例如,当我们将数据打印到文件或管道时,一旦写入,内容就固定了。
通过合理设计正则规则,不仅能提升代码可读性,还能显著增强验证效率。
当通过指针调用时,Go语言会自动进行解引用。
其中,一个关键概念就是 goroutine 何时进行上下文切换,即暂停一个 goroutine 的执行,转而执行另一个 goroutine。

本文链接:http://www.jacoebina.com/662822_36256a.html